Output ece635ad45c8a7877aa593ee75c954d1bc5189a4d9a93cd7eaa44d7d2766e183:20

value
2304429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8319b27b53cda6e80634de8a7e882042244a6e8 OP_EQUAL
address
3JUwgXkgJw9XKmSaFQ6jUrXVvGc2AfRvYK
transaction
ece635ad45c8a7877aa593ee75c954d1bc5189a4d9a93cd7eaa44d7d2766e183
spent
true